Output e688e88fd496ea51b14be664865f5985ad7c6b22f63a2d253781af4561b20733:7

value
13906795
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da424dd5c0c99d8531fc37f2d6a59ba5be5c7d97 OP_EQUALVERIFY OP_CHECKSIG
address
1Lu3jhsbCtbhkwNaSJNQF3Ya9Ku6ftnNN8
transaction
e688e88fd496ea51b14be664865f5985ad7c6b22f63a2d253781af4561b20733
confirmations
252709
spent
true